Clifton Central's game on Friday was all tied up 19-19 at the half, but sadly for them it didn't stay that way. They fell 52-41 to the Grace Christian Academy Crusaders. The Comets were not able to repeat the success they had when they faced the Crusaders earlier this season, when they won 67-43.
This is the second loss in a row for Clifton Central and nudges their season record down to 16-10. As for Grace Christian Academy, they have been performing well recently as they've won six of their last eight matchups, which provided a nice bump to their 14-11 record this season.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Clifton Central will take on Reed-Custer at 7:00 p.m. on Monday. Clifton Central is facing Reed-Custer at the right time seeing as Reed-Custer is stuck on a four-game losing streak. As for Grace Christian Academy, they will challenge Milford at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day.
